Transaction bd58804075898b653dd3ac60a78d99af7a398c66a2a84c9a0925e5a9bb54d588
1 Input
1 Output
-
bd58804075898b653dd3ac60a78d99af7a398c66a2a84c9a0925e5a9bb54d588:0
- value
- 28090
- script pubkey
- OP_0 OP_PUSHBYTES_20 93e8bfc824961c813dabde2e57b40dc9ca662b94
- address
- bc1qj05tljpyjcwgz0dtmch90dqde89xv2u53e84mv